Frons light brown with 4 SAs­2­2­6 bristles; the ALs nearer eyes than upper SAs, the POs nearer anterior ocellus than eyes. The latter large, their length from above about twice breadth of postpedicel. The latter brown, and with six SPS vesicles, which are as large as sockets of upper SAs. Palps pale straw yellow lightly tinged brown, with five bristles and a dozen hairs. Yellowish brown labrum a little broader than postpedicel. Thorax light brown; with a small humeral bristle; a longer alar bristle on a pale subcircular to oval wing rudiment; and four long bristles at rear margin, the middle pair being a little further apart than either is from an outer bristle.
